This seems to involve multiple joints dysfunction. Urine incontinence can occur due to mainy reasons, one may be related to lumbar spine. If it's that, then that will affect your knee movements. Pain in shoulder & hand maybe due to problem related to cervical spine which occurs due to long sitting hours. One needs to look after changing in positions in long hour sitting.
Next Steps
Visit an orthopaedic or a Physiotherapist. Get yourself well examined.
Health Tips
Try to maintain your range of motion of painful joints by moving your limbs up & down.
